Cahin

Cahin was one of Cesare Borgia's agents and assassins the Roman underworld, who killed his targets dressed in a colorful jester costume alongside his sister Caha.

History[]

Little is known of Cahin's background save that he was a corrupt French noble who came to Cesare Borgia and the Templar Order's attention. He and Caha would perform murders in the Borgia's name dressed in colorful jester costumes. During one mission, Cahin and Caha worked with Cesare's top agent Fiora Cavazza, who was intially annoyed by the pair before warming up to them following their killing a large number of targets together. However, when Fiora Cavazza left the Templars and became an "ally" to the Assassins, she sold the two jesters out to the Assassins. Cahin managed to injure one of his assailants before finally being slain.

In 2012 his genetic memories were used to construct an Animi Avatar in his likeness dubbed "The Harlequin".
